Introduction to Talpona

Tucked away in the serene Canacona region of South Goa, Talpona Beach is a hidden gem that embodies the essence of tranquility and natural beauty. This 1-kilometer stretch of sandy beach, nestled between two rocky outcrops, is a haven for those seeking solitude and an unspoiled coastal experience. The beach is fringed with swaying palm and pine trees, and the gentle lapping of the Arabian Sea against its shores creates a soothing melody. Here, you can wander through a small fishing village, explore the Talpona River's mangrove-lined estuary, and perhaps catch a glimpse of Olive Ridley turtles nesting on the southern end of the beach. With its calm waves and pristine surroundings, Talpona Beach is a secluded paradise where time stands still.
